An optical device and a display apparatus of the present invention are constructed so as to improve display characteristics of output light intensity, display contrast, and reduction of scattered light due to external light, and also to provide a large-screen. The optical device has a first stacked body and a plurality of second stacked bodies. The first stacked body includes a light guide, a first electrode, and an optical control layer. The second stacked body includes a plurality of second electrodes, the reflection film and a substrate. There is an optical control layer which changes in scattering degree or diffraction efficiency by an electric field applied by said first electrode and said second electrode.

A liquid crystal display apparatus having a pair of substrates and a liquid crystal layer interposed between the pair of substrates. One of the pair of substrates has an electrode structure including a plurality of pixel electrodes and a plurality of common electrodes, an inorganic film is formed on a surface of at least one of the plurality of pixel electrodes and the plurality of common electrodes, an organic polymer film is formed on the inorganic film and the liquid crystal layer is in direct contact with the organic polymer film.

The invention provides a color filter which includes a light shielding region having sufficient light shielding performance, and a transmitting region having no color mixing, and which has high contrast without pixel defect and irregularity in color tone. A color filter of the present invention can include a pixel region and a spotting precision test region. The pixel region includes a light shielding region and a transmitting region partitioned by the light shielding region. The light shielding region includes a first light shielding layer. The transmitting region includes a color element. The spotting precision test region is positioned apart from the pixel region and includes a second light shielding layer and a spotting precision test layer provided to cover at least the second light shielding layer. The spotting precision test layer region includes an evaluation region partitioned by the second light shielding layer.

The thickness of a liquid crystal layer of a reflection type or semi-transparent type liquid crystal display device and the driving voltage are determined in such a manner that the reflectance of the liquid crystal layer to the blue light component has a maximum value; the values of reflectance to the red, green and blue light components are close to one another in the range lower than the driving voltage; the reflection type or semi-transparent type liquid crystal display device produces a full color image in the driving voltage range where the values of reflectance are close to one another so that the color irregularity and tint irregularity are suppressed.

Apparatus and method of forming a spacer for use in a liquid crystal panel are capable of economizing materials used for spacers for use in the liquid crystal panel and reducing a quantity of waste of the materials used, while being suitable for a large-scaled liquid crystal panel. A recording medium having an image forming layer is superposed on a substrate used to form a liquid crystal panel, then the recording medium is exposed through irradiation of a laser beam emitted from a recording head, and an image pattern of spacers is thereby recorded in the image forming layer. The image pattern of spacers thus recorded is then recorded on the substrate to be used as spacers for use in the liquid crystal panel by peeling off the recording medium from the substrate.

The present invention relates to a method for manufacturing a liquid crystal display utilizing the dispense-injection method, and it is an object of the invention to provide a method for manufacturing a liquid crystal display which allows an optimum quantity of liquid crystals to be dispensed on each substrate. At a dispense-injection step, in the case of a two-shot process for fabricating two liquid crystal display panels from a single glass substrate, the heights of support posts on two CF substrates having columnar spacers formed thereon are measured at a plurality of points (e.g., five locations) on each of the surfaces using a laser displacement gauge and an average value of the height is obtained. The support post height of the columnar spacers is thus measured in advance to control the quantity of dispensed liquid crystals based on the measured value.

A novel aspect of the invention is a structural arrangement to widen a Fabry-Perot gap beyond a 100-micron LC thickness. The widening permits greatly enhanced spectral discrimination (i.e. many more WDM channels) across the device response range, which is expanded to ITU standards by use of a twin etalon configuration. A liquid crystal optical multiplexer according to the present invention is a two-etalon Fabry-Perot laser etched into many (>100) sub-etalons in a rectangular array. Each sub-etalon is independently tunable and can be coupled to a distinct fiber. Any single sub-etalon or random combination of sub-etalons is free to be tuned to a particular wavelength corresponding to one of the input channels. This allows for any combination of signals (i.e. digital video, data and voice) in a signal broadband channel to be switched to any of several receivers. Wavelength division multiplexing (WDM) is used to combine or separate individual types of signals from a single fiber. Phase-matching coatings are used on the materials within the Fabry-Perot gap, thereby enhancing transmission performance of the WDM device.

A process for producing an optical element which comprises a polymeric liquid crystal layer having a helically twisted molecular structure and has satisfactory thickness precision and satisfactory optical properties. The process comprises applying a mixed solution containing a polymerizable nematic liquid crystal compound and a polymerizable chiral reagent to an oriented substrate, followed by drying, to orient the liquid crystal compound; and irradiating the mixed solution applied with radiation from the oriented substrate side while maintaining the mixed solution in contact with a gas comprising oxygen to thereby polymerize and cure the mixed solution.

A liquid crystal injecting/sealing apparatus for injecting a liquid crystal into a liquid crystal display panel and sealing it. In the apparatus, an elevator is installed at the end of the injecting apparatus to convey the liquid crystal display panel from the injecting apparatus into the sealing apparatus. A residual liquid crystal remover removes a contaminated liquid crystal at the periphery of the liquid crystal injection hole. A sealer seals the liquid crystal injection hole with a sealant. An ultraviolet irradiating unit hardens the sealant.

A flexible liquid crystal display comprising two plates that are substantially parallel to each other. Each of the plates includes a polymeric substrate having a roughness of up to about 5 nm, a barrier coating disposed on a surface of the polymeric substrate, and a transparent conductive layer disposed on a surface of the barrier coating opposite the polymeric substrate. A liquid crystal material is interposed between the two plates, such that the liquid crystal material contacts the transparent conductive layer on each of the two plates. The invention also includes a barrier coated polymer sheet for use in a liquid crystal display having a polycarbonate substrate with a roughness up to about 5 nm and a barrier coating, such as silicon nitride or silicon oxide, having a density of at least 1.8 g/cc disposed on a surface of the polycarbonate substrate. A method of making the barrier coated polymer sheet is also described.
